I use iScore for Travel Softball.
There is a time limit to these games and clock management is very important.
During rain delays or player injuries, the game time is paused.
Is there any way to pause the elapsed time displayed on iScore to keep track of this ?

We will add more clock management to our enhancement list, but for now, it is a very straightforward "time since start of game" timer. To do anything beyond that will require creating an actual "running timer" which can be done, but is not a small task.

I handle this by adjusting the start time of the game (Game Info page - select start time.) If the game is "paused" for 10 minutes due to injury or weather, I will move the start-time up on the game by 10 minutes - puts everything back in sync. It does change the start time of the game, but I'm not really that interested in when it started, only that I have elapsed correct.
